Roxbury ME Community Profile & History
Roxbury, Maine s a small town in Oxford County. Originally settled in about 1809, Roxbury was incorporated in 1835. Predominantly rural in nature, Roxbury is noted for its excellent recreational opportunities at Ellis Pond and Swift River Falls. Roxbury also offers a stunning natural terrain rich in mineral deposits and remains popular with outdoor enthusiasts and amateur rock hunters alike.
Nestled in the northern reaches of Maine's Western Mountains, Roxbury offers a pristine rural setting and excellent opportunities for outdoor recreation, sightseeing and leisure. Local ski areas include Shawnee Peak in Bridgton, Sunday River in Bethel, Black Mountain in Rumford, Saddleback Mountain in Rangley and Sugarloaf in Carabasset Valley. Residents and visitors alike enjoy bountiful opportunites for hiking, fishing, snowmobiling and boating along the Androscoggin River, in the White Mountain National Forest, and in the many other state and local recreation areas nearby.
